Frances Ann Hartz Oct. 24, 1910 - Sept. 22, 2007 If one's life is measured by the number of friends and lives that are touched, then Frances Hartz's life was full and complete. She was born in Gregory, South Dakota, where she met the love of her life, Fred Hartz. Together they were frontier farmers, raised five children, spread their love to two grandchildren and two great-grandchildren, weathered the good times as well as the bad. Frances' love was shared through her membership in Catholic Daughters, Legion of Mary, Golden Fellowship, Altar Society and her Thursday Night Card Club. She was a long standing member of St. Joseph Catholic Church. She is greeted in death by her husband of 67 years, Fred Hartz. She will be remembered and missed by her sons, Larry Hartz and wife, Maria of Chula Vista, CA, and Father Jerry Hartz of Bakersfield; her daughters, Sister Mary Ann Hartz, OSF of Frankfort, IL, Sister Dorothy Hartz, OSF of Dubuque, IA, and Agnes Burke and husband, Tom of Bakersfield; her grandchildren include, Tim Burke and his daughters, Kennedy and Michaela of Bakersfield and Julie Burke of Bakersfield. Her family wishes to thank Dr. Robert Laughlin and his staff for all their kindnesses to Frances, as well as Optimal Hospice for their care and concern, and to all of her numerous friends for their never ending love and support. She was determined and feisty to the end. "It takes life to love life."
